FIleBot alows the use of several title source databases and then provides a scale of possible acurate matches for the actual title to what you have the filed named as. FileBot also allows you to created what format convention you like as a defualt and then will rename the file to that convention.
After using filebot all I do is cut and past it into the Plex folder and it ALWAYS finds the metadata and posters becuase the file has now been filtered and renamed to the proper database name, no issues. Basically use filebot to resolve all the conflicts and find the proper title, rename and just drop it into Plex.
It is much easier to resolves metatdata and proper filenames with FIleBot than trying to get Plex to clean up a mismatched filename.
What is even more amazing is it will do entire series episodes all at once. I commonly will burn 24 episodes in a TV season and drop them all into FileBot, it cleans them all at once then I just dump to Plex.
